一般說明

Gli3 can function as both a transcriptional activator and repressor of the sonic hedgehog (Shh) pathway. The full-length Gli3 form (GLI3FL) becomes an activator (GLI3A) after phosphorylation and nuclear translocation. The C-terminally truncated form (GLI3R), acts as a repressor. Proper balance between the Gli3 activator and the repressor specifies limb digit number and identity during development. In concert with TRPS1, Gli3 plays a role in activating chondrocyte proliferation. Gli3 is expressed in several normal adult tissues, including lung, colon, spleen, placenta, testis, and myometrium. Gli3 defects are associated with Greig cephalo-poly-syndactyly syndrome (GCPS), Pallister-Hall syndrome (PHS), polydactyly postaxial type A1 (PAPA1), polydactyly postaxial type B polydactyly (PAPB), and polydactyly preaxial type 4 (POP4).

特異性

This antibody recognizes the truncated, repressor form and the full length protein of human Gli3.

應用

Immunocytochemistry Analysis: A representative lot detected Gli3 in PK-15, COS-1, and TM4 cells cotransfected with recombinant Gli3 (Hunt, R., et al. (2007). Hybridoma. 27(4):231-240.).

Immunohistochemistry Analysis: A representative lot detected Gli3 in mouse embryo cross-sections (Laht, S., et al. (2008). Hybridoma. 27(3):167-174.).

標靶描述

~75 kDa and ~200 kDa observed. The truncated, repressor form and full length form of this protein has been observed at ~83 kDa and ~190 kDa, respectively (Tanimoto, Y., et al. (2012). J Biol Chem. 287(25):21429-21438.). Uncharacterized bands may be observed at ~160 kDa and below ~50 kDa in some cell lysates.
